Refflection Because Return Loss

Another source of return loss is reflections from inside the installed link, mainly from connectors. Mismatches predominantly occur at locations where connectors are present. The main impact of return loss is not on loss of signal strength but rather the introduction of signal jitter. Signal reflections truly cause loss of signal strength but generally, this loss due to return loss does not create a significant problem.
